Abstract
The physical model of amplitude modulation formation in frequency conversion process is established by theoretical derivation, amplitude modulation of tripling beam can be caused by both amplitude modulation and phase aberration of fundamental beam. The evolution process of amplitude modulation during the third harmonic generation (THG) is researched by numerical simulation, the results show that tripling amplitude modulation caused by fundamental amplitude modulation can be reduced by optimize doubling crystal detuned angle, while the influence of fundamental phase aberration can be depressed by increasing accepting bandwidth of frequency converter. Moreover, because there is a little difference in the optimized tripling detuned angle between optimal THG efficiency and minimal temporal modulation, both factors in an optimal design should be synthesised.
